Obstetrician and Gynecologist- Laborist

Location: WellSpan Medical Group, Lewisburg, PA
Schedule: Full Time
About the opportunity:
Growing employed physician group is seeking to recruit an OB/Laborist physician to join the team in a thriving hospital located in Lewisburg, PA.
Qualifications: Board Certified/Board Eligible.
Seven (7) shifts per month. 24-hr onsite coverage with CNM/L&D backup. Take ED call and manage GYN consultations.
Full scope OB/GYN services. Performing inpatient work in regional acute hospital.
Overview of The Family Place: 17 OB beds, 4 L&Ds; 18 bassinets; 1 C-section/OR room.
Pediatrician Hospitalists support 24-7.
Tertiary care hospital with a children's hospital 30 minutes away.
Great mentorship opportunity. New graduates welcome.
Competitive straight base compensation model.
Position includes full-time Ben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ision, Flexible Spending, Long Term Disability, Basic Life and AD&D, Extended Leave, access to 401k retirement plan and a defined pension plan.
Generous CME allowance and education time off.
Malpractice with tail coverage.

About WellSpan Health:

WellSpan Health's vision is to reimagine healthcare through the delivery of comprehensive, equitable health and wellness solutions throughout our continuum of care. As an integrated delivery system focused on leading in value-based care, we encompass more than 2,300 employed providers, 220 locations, nine-award-winning hospitals, home care and a behavioral health organization serving central Pennsylvania and northern Maryland. With a team 23,000 strong, WellSpan experts provide a range of services, from wellness and employer services solutions to advanced care for complex medical and behavioral conditions. Our clinically integrated network of 3,000 aligned physicians and advanced practice providers is dedicated to providing the highest quality and safety, inspiring our patients and communities to be their healthiest.
